Viewing Basic Settings
The Device Summary Page, which automatically loads after you log on to the Web interface, provides a
snapshot of the switch’s basic settings and versions of current components.

Viewing Device Settings
The Device View Page displays parameters for viewing general switch information, including the system
name, location, and contact, the system MAC Address, System Object ID, and more.
Click Device Summary Device View. The Device View Page opens.

The Device View Page contains the following fields:
Table 108 Device View Page item description

Product Description Displays the switch model number and name.
System Name Defines the user-defined switch name.
System Location Defines the location where the system is currently running.
System Contact Defines the name of the contact person.
Product 3C Number Displays the HP switch 3C number
MAC Address Displays the switch MAC address.
System Up Time
Displays the amount of time since the most recent switch reset. The system time is
displayed in the following format: Weeks, Days, Hours, Minutes, and Seconds.
Software Version Displays the installed software version number.
Bootrom Version Displays the current bootrom version running on the switch.
